Introduction

Background of Standard Revision and Technological Evolution

As an alternative version of GB/T 27610-2011, this standard responds to the national circular economy development strategy and focuses on solving three types of problems exposed in the implementation of the original standard:

  • Insufficient matching between the classification system and the current industrial structure
  • Missing emerging waste categories (such as composite packaging, lithium-ion batteries)
  • Deficiencies in the applicability of code rules in actual recycling scenarios

Analysis of the core classification framework

Classification dimensions 2011 version Main changes in the 2020 version
Number of major categories 13 categories Integrated into 12 categories (building materials and lighting fixtures deleted)
Typical additions - Waste composite packaging (Class 07), lithium-ion batteries (1303), etc.
Code structure Industry + sequence code Four-segment coding (industry + sequence + category + subdivision)

Key technical changes

1. Optimization of code compilation rules

Adopt 9-digit hierarchical coding:
XXX-XXX-XX-XXXX = Industry (3) + Order (3) + Category (2) + Segment (variable)

2. Adjustment of key categories

  • Waste textiles: Distinguish between textile industry sources (170) and recycling channels (519)
  • Waste batteries: Add new categories such as lithium-ion batteries (1303) and fuel cells (1307)
  • Waste electrical and electronic equipment: Clearly exclude CRT display devices (1401)

Implementation suggestions

  1. Industry adaptation: Manufacturing enterprises should focus on matching sources with GB/T 4754 industry codes
  2. System transformation: Recycling enterprises need to upgrade their ERP systems to support four-segment coding
  3. Data interoperability: It is recommended to establish a system with GB/T 39198 General Solid Waste Standard Mapping Relationship

Application Cases

After a certain recycling resource park adopted the new standard:

  • Waste PET bottle flakes were accurately identified as 292-001-06-0101
  • Power lithium battery classification efficiency increased by 40%
  • Cross-regional transaction data consistency reached 92%
